Cash Box Essentials : Choosing the Right Solution for Your Business

Running a business means handling cash efficiently and securely. A trusty point-of-sale system is essential, but with so many options available, finding the right fit can be challenging. This article will guide you in choosing a cash box that fulfills your specific business needs.

First, consider the scale of your operation. A small boutique may only need a basic cash box, while a larger retailer might benefit from a more feature-rich register that can handle payments efficiently and accurately.

  • Features: Make a list of the essential features you require in your cash box. Do you need receipt printing? Credit card processing? Consider these factors when making your decision.
  • Budget: Set a realistic budget for your register. Remember to factor in any additional expenses such as training or maintenance.
  • Reviews: Research different manufacturers and read online reviews from other businesses. This can provide valuable insights into the performance of various point-of-sale systems.

By carefully considering these factors and exploring your solutions, you can find the perfect point-of-sale system to improve your business operations and ensure secure and efficient cash handling.

Leverage Your Business Cash Box

When it comes to managing your business finances, a cash box serves as a valuable tool for monitoring daily sales. To ensure its effectiveness, consider these practical tips. First and foremost, always utilize a defined cash handling policy. Establish a designated role responsible for managing the cash box and regularly verify its contents with your accounting records.

  • Utilize a structured way to categorize cash transactions.
  • Leverage individual cash drawers for various types of transactions, such as sales.
  • Safeguard your cash box with a sturdy mechanism and store it in a accessible but protected location.

By following these guidelines, you can effectively utilize your business cash box and enhance your financial operations.
